990,098 is a composite number, even.
990,098 (nine hundred ninety thousand ninety-eight) is an even 6-digit number. It is a composite number with 8 divisors, and factors as 2 × 131 × 3,779. Written other ways, in hexadecimal, 0xF1B92.

Goldbach's conjecture says every even integer greater than 2 is the sum of two primes. For 990098, here are decompositions:
- 61 + 990037 = 990098
- 97 + 990001 = 990098
- 127 + 989971 = 990098
- 139 + 989959 = 990098
- 181 + 989917 = 990098
- 211 + 989887 = 990098
- 229 + 989869 = 990098
- 271 + 989827 = 990098
Showing the first eight; more decompositions exist.
